The Global Certificate in Open Banking & Financial Inclusion is a comprehensive course that empowers learners with essential skills for career advancement in the finance and technology sectors. This program focuses on open banking, a revolutionary concept promoting secure data sharing between banks and third-party providers, driving innovation, and improving financial services.

Course Details

Introduction to Open Banking: Understanding the basics of open banking, its benefits, and global adoption
Open Banking Standards: Exploring the technical standards and APIs used in open banking globally
Security & Data Privacy: Ensuring data protection and privacy in open banking and financial inclusion
Regulatory Landscape: Examining the regulatory frameworks governing open banking and financial inclusion
Open Banking Ecosystem: Identifying key players, their roles, and interactions within the open banking ecosystem
Financial Inclusion: Defining financial inclusion, its challenges, and how open banking can contribute to it
Use Cases of Open Banking for Financial Inclusion: Examining real-world examples and case studies of open banking driving financial inclusion
Open Banking Implementation Strategies: Developing strategies for implementing open banking in financial institutions
Monetizing Open Banking: Identifying revenue streams and business models for financial institutions in an open banking landscape
Future of Open Banking & Financial Inclusion: Exploring emerging trends and potential impact on financial inclusion
